Como Funciona
NetMirror does not have content available on its own servers. Instead, it indexes links from third-party video hosts. This enables it to offer access because, technically, it is not storing pirated content. Many other platforms use this loophole to reduce exposure legally. However, this shifts the risk down onto the users who then have to navigate ad-heavy, often insecure external video players.
Questões Legais e de Direitos Autorais
Most of the library at NetMirror comprises copyrighted material that has been distributed without proper licensing. In many jurisdictions, this is illegal in terms of streaming the content. Users may believe that streaming is safer than downloading, but in most countries even temporary buffering of unlicensed content breaches intellectual property rights.
Riscos legais para os usuários incluem:
- Multas ou avisos legais dos proprietários de conteúdo’
- throttling ou proibições de ISP
- Bloqueios de sites ordenados pelo governo
The ISPs and copyright agencies of the majority of the countries are on an active watch for accesses to sites like NetMirror to increase the probability of identification and penalty on users.
Riscos de Cibersegurança
NetMirror creates links to unknown third-party domains, which may expose users to threats such as:
- Malvertising: Ads that are infected deliver malware. It can hijack the browser or steal data.
- Phishing: Fake login forms that look like those of popular sites leading to credential theft.
- Downloads Diretos: Malware installs without the consent of the user and may compromise full control of the device.
- Cryptojacking: Scripts ocultos mineram criptomoedas e desaceleram dispositivos.
Even experienced users who have disabled browser safeguards to stream video and have antivirus protection are at risk.
